adopt 词典解释
及物动词收养;采用,采取,采纳;正式接受,接受;批准
adopt 词典例句
及物动词
-
The agenda was adopted after some discussion.
经过讨论,议事日程获得通过。
-
They adopted our methods.
他们采用了我们的办法。
-
After much deliberation, the president decided to adopt her suggestion.
总经理再三考虑之后,决定采纳她的建议。
-
The resolution was adopted by a vote of 180 in favour to 10 against it.
决议案以一百八十票对十票获得通过。

adopt 英英释义
verb
-
take into one's family
e.g. They adopted two children from Nicaragua
Synonym: take in
-
take on a certain form, attribute, or aspect
e.g. His voice took on a sad tone
e.g. The story took a new turn
e.g. he adopted an air of superiority
e.g. She assumed strange manners
e.g. The gods assume human or animal form in these fables
Synonym: assume acquire take on take
-
take up the cause, ideology, practice, method, of someone and use it as one's own
e.g. She embraced Catholicism
e.g. They adopted the Jewish faith
Synonym: espouse embrace sweep up
-
put into dramatic form
e.g. adopt a book for a screenplay
Synonym: dramatize dramatise
-
take up and practice as one's own
Synonym: borrow take over take up
-
choose and follow
as of theories, ideas, policies, strategies or plans
e.g. She followed the feminist movement
e.g. The candidate espouses Republican ideals
Synonym: follow espouse
-
take on titles, offices, duties, responsibilities
e.g. When will the new President assume office?
Synonym: assume take on take over
